DEBT: Debt reached 79,3% of Brazilian households in September, said this Monday (10) the National Confederation of Commerce in Goods, Services and Tourism (CNC). The Consumer Debt and Default Survey (Peic) showed that this is the record for the historical series in Brazil, which began in 2010 – it rose 0,3 percentage points compared to August. It was also the 3rd increase in a row in 2022. (Power 360)

REDUCTION: Petrobras announces reduction in the price of natural gas by 5% for distributors. This gas is delivered to distributors, who supply CNG to gas stations; natural gas for homes that have piped gas and for industry that consumes gas – and does not refer to the price of LPG (cooking gas), bottled in cylinders or sold in bulk. CONGONHAS: Airlines want to restrict small planes on main runway after incident with an executive jet that closed the runway at Congonhas Airport (SP) this Sunday (9). The Brazilian Association of Airlines (Abear) reinforced its position by restricting low-performance aircraft on the terminal's main runway. (Estadão)🚥
